APRS from Morocco
Good Morning.I'm Jose EB1DPB, and I'll be traveling in the company of my colleague Zalo EB1IVY, in the Merzouga area of Morocco.For this we have requested the temporary indications CN2DPB and CN2IVY.We will beaconing at 145,825 MHz.If you listen to us, send us a message, even if we are on the move. The automatic response of the rig will do its job.Thank you,

Problem receiving the ISS on 148.500
I have an AR 109 handheld scanner set to 148.500 with a 2 metre HB9CV antenna but have been unable to pick up any signals from the ISS after listening on many passes. Can anyone advise me on what to do to fix this.
